| Age range: |
Arenig Series (OR)
— Abereiddian Stage (O2) |
| Lithological Description: |
Heterogeneous volcanic sequence: tuff, agglomerate, chert, with pillow lava horizons. Outcrop tectonised and metamorphosed in greenschist facies. |
| Definition of Lower Boundary: |
Faulted off. |
| Definition of Upper Boundary: |
Faulted off. |
| Thickness: |
Estimated 4-5km |
| Geographical Limits: |
Central Co. Tyrone, Northern Ireland. |
